The Learning Resources LER2964 Tri-Grip Tongs are a set of six colorful, ambidextrous tongs designed to enhance children's fine motor skills and hand strength. Made from durable plastic, these tongs are perfect for engaging play in both home and classroom settings, allowing kids to practice their grip by picking up various objects. They come neatly stored in a reusable plastic bin, making cleanup a breeze.

great classroom resource
lovely bright, sturdy tweezers. they are robust enough to use in the classroom knowing they are not going to snap. they are quite stiff to use so would say best for 4 years and up. but a fantastic resource for fine motor skills development. i particularly like that these ones support correct pencil grip with the molded finger placements.
